Navigating constant change requires us to stretch our leadership styles and approach in new and unprecedented ways.  Being adaptive and responsive to change is foundational to great leadership. Join colleagues for an engaging and energizing 2.5 hour session to discuss and explore approaches, strategies and ideas that build leadership resilience and adaptability.  This session will introduce you to the highly regarded Community Leadership Program that has had a 98% recommendation rate.

Learning Objectives: 

  1. To discuss the complex changes we are all experiencing 
  2. To examine and reflect on the qualities of an effective change leader
  3. To explore the importance of adapting one’s leadership style to different situations - a self-assessment will help you will better understand your preferred leadership style(s) and ideas for positive changes 
  4. To understand and discuss concrete ways to foster your own resiliency to ensure you are poised to be a great leader 

For whom: This course is for those wanting an introduction to the full 6-session Community Leadership Program training and/or those who are looking to inspire and deepen their leadership practice.  Experience this free, high-caliber learning opportunity first hand before deciding to enroll for the fall Leadership Training (CCEDNet Members will receive a discount)!
